Published
Jul 24, 2024
Updated
Jul 24, 2024

Unlocking Speech Translation: Bridging the Gap Between Speech and Text

Coupling Speech Encoders with Downstream Text Models
By
Ciprian Chelba|Johan Schalkwyk

Summary

Imagine a world where language barriers are effortlessly broken down, where spoken words seamlessly transform into written text, opening up a world of communication and understanding. This is the promise of automatic speech translation (AST), a technology that has long faced challenges due to limitations in parallel training data. In a groundbreaking research paper, "Coupling Speech Encoders with Downstream Text Models," researchers at Google introduce an innovative approach to overcome this obstacle and revolutionize how we approach speech translation. Traditionally, cascade models for AST have been limited by a disconnect between the speech recognition (ASR) and machine translation (MT) components. This separation creates a bottleneck, preventing valuable information from flowing between the two and hindering the system's ability to learn and adapt effectively. The Google researchers propose a novel solution: the "exporter" layer. This ingenious layer acts as a bridge, connecting the ASR and MT models by ensuring a close match between their respective embeddings. This tight coupling allows the models to work together harmoniously, sharing knowledge and improving overall translation accuracy. The key innovation lies in the use of an L2-loss function during training, which forces the "exporter" layer to align the ASR embeddings with the MT token embeddings for the 1-best sequence. This synchronization guarantees that the combined model performs at least as well as the traditional 1-best cascade baseline while opening up exciting new avenues for improvement. The results are impressive. In scenarios where incremental training of the MT model is not feasible, this new method significantly boosts AST performance. This breakthrough paves the way for seamless integration of ASR with immutable text models, such as large language models (LLMs), further amplifying the potential of this technology. However, the journey doesn't end here. The research also reveals that when the MT model is incrementally trained on parallel text data, the gains from the "exporter" layer diminish, suggesting that task adaptation plays a crucial role. This discovery opens exciting new avenues for future research, focusing on how to best combine task adaptation with the "exporter" layer's embedding matching capabilities. One promising direction is to explore RNN-T models, which also provide frame-level alignment and could enhance ASR performance even further. Another exciting possibility is to augment the MT encoder with cross-attention, allowing it to tap directly into the rich information contained within the encoder embeddings. This groundbreaking research signals a significant leap forward in the quest to unlock the full potential of speech translation. By bridging the gap between speech and text, it lays the foundation for a future where communication flows effortlessly across languages, fostering deeper understanding and connection in our increasingly interconnected world.
🍰 Interesting in building your own agents?
PromptLayer provides the tools to manage and monitor prompts with your whole team. Get started for free.

Question & Answers

How does the 'exporter' layer technically bridge the gap between ASR and MT models?
The 'exporter' layer functions as a neural network component that aligns speech recognition (ASR) embeddings with machine translation (MT) token embeddings through L2-loss optimization. During training, it minimizes the distance between ASR output embeddings and corresponding MT input embeddings for the 1-best sequence, ensuring semantic consistency. This works by: 1) Processing ASR output through the exporter layer, 2) Computing L2 distance between exported embeddings and MT embeddings, 3) Adjusting weights to minimize this distance. For example, when processing a Spanish speech input for English translation, the exporter ensures the Spanish speech embeddings closely match the expected Spanish text embeddings the MT model typically receives.
What are the main benefits of automatic speech translation for businesses?
Automatic speech translation offers transformative advantages for global business operations. It enables real-time communication across language barriers, making international meetings and conferences more efficient and inclusive. Key benefits include: faster decision-making in multinational teams, reduced costs for translation services, and broader market reach through multilingual customer support. For instance, a customer service center can automatically translate customer calls into multiple languages, allowing representatives to assist customers regardless of language differences. This technology also facilitates smoother international negotiations and training sessions, making global business operations more streamlined and cost-effective.
How is AI changing the future of language translation?
AI is revolutionizing language translation by making it more accurate, instantaneous, and accessible than ever before. Modern AI translation systems can now understand context, idioms, and cultural nuances, moving beyond simple word-for-word translation. The technology is becoming increasingly integrated into daily life through applications like real-time video call translation, instant messaging translation, and voice-activated translation devices. For businesses and individuals, this means easier global communication, improved cross-cultural understanding, and the ability to connect with people worldwide without language barriers. Future developments promise even more seamless and natural translation experiences.

PromptLayer Features

  1. Testing & Evaluation
  2. The paper's embedding alignment approach requires careful validation and comparison against baselines, similar to how prompt testing needs systematic evaluation
Implementation Details
1. Set up A/B tests comparing different embedding alignment strategies 2. Create regression tests for embedding quality 3. Implement automated scoring for translation accuracy
Key Benefits
• Systematic comparison of model versions • Early detection of alignment degradation • Quantifiable quality metrics
Potential Improvements
• Add specialized metrics for embedding alignment • Implement cross-lingual testing suites • Develop automated performance thresholds
Business Value
Efficiency Gains
Reduces manual testing time by 70% through automated evaluation pipelines
Cost Savings
Minimizes deployment of suboptimal models by catching issues early
Quality Improvement
Ensures consistent translation quality across model iterations
  1. Analytics Integration
  2. The paper's focus on model coupling performance requires detailed monitoring and analysis, similar to PromptLayer's analytics capabilities
Implementation Details
1. Set up performance monitoring dashboards 2. Track embedding alignment metrics 3. Monitor translation quality across languages
Key Benefits
• Real-time performance visibility • Data-driven optimization decisions • Comprehensive quality tracking
Potential Improvements
• Add embedding visualization tools • Implement cross-model correlation analysis • Develop predictive performance metrics
Business Value
Efficiency Gains
Enables rapid identification of performance bottlenecks
Cost Savings
Optimizes resource allocation through usage pattern analysis
Quality Improvement
Facilitates continuous model refinement through detailed performance insights

The first platform built for prompt engineering